Fairly well designed large rug of a good size.

Reasonably heat resistant. I tried soldering with a soldering iron for 5 seconds, everything is fine. It only smelled very slightly when I took it out of the packaging. The smell went away after a week. There is a plasticizer in the material, it is not pure silicone. It turns slightly white during the compression test, but that doesn't affect performance. Most of the KT-180's odd little pockets are surprisingly useful, with the exception of an odd strip of ridiculously small pockets on the left side and diagonals. On the right side. Big pockets and square pockets would make a lot more sense.
